The City of Duluth is happy to offer our residents a unified login for the Utility Access Portal, ePlace Portal, and other upcoming portals. This allows customers to have one set of login credentials and eliminate the need for multiple password and username combinations.
Registering for the Utility Access Customer Portal
Sign in to the Utility Access Portal. If you have used the city eplace portal for a permit, plan, or license, use those login credentials. If you are a first-time user, select Create an Account at the bottom.

Enter your credentials: Email, First Name, Last Name, Mobile Phone, and a Password. Password Requirements include: 8 characters, an upper case, lower case, a number, and no parts of your username. Once entered, click Sign Up.

The next screens off an option to use Multi-Factor Authentication for your Auto Pay information. This is optional. If you do not want to enable multi-factor authentication, click continue.

At this point, Utility Access validates your email address. Enter the Code from the email to verify your account creation.

After registering, you are redirected to the ePlace portal to login.
Saving a Payment Method in the Customer Portal
To add your payment method(s) in the upper righthand corner of the portal. Select the circle with your initials and select Payment Info.

Enter the payment method(s)

If you need to edit an expiration date, you can do so by editing the payment method using the pencil on the righthand side of the payment method. Users can enter as many payment methods as he or she chooses.
Create one login as the main company login.
Other members of that company can login using their personal login credentials and associate that login with the main company login to view records.
Once logged into ePlace, in the upper right hand corner, click on your user name and select contact manager.

Under the My Associations portion, search for the company by name or email. Once located, select request access

This brings up an email box that is directed to the company email for approval.

The main company login then approves the association and can manage the sub contacts as members of the company change
